Transaction 57efdb6d66225115a57c415198cca1c3b2b75cd3ea234406a897920e705b14d5
1 Input
1 Output
-
57efdb6d66225115a57c415198cca1c3b2b75cd3ea234406a897920e705b14d5:0
- value
- 8790000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f066daab624da1b58730b917851cfd9e02db2f19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Nv8PURf3kcrSvAEJ5W7vjdtviv3B21Vme